Job Posting for Dean of Science & Engineering at Los Rios Community College District

Under the general direction of the Vice President of Instruction and the Associate Vice President of Instruction, the Dean of Science and Engineering performs duties in the administration and supervision of the instructional area including all programming, facilities use, instructor assignments, staff development, class schedules, staff evaluation, curriculum development and evaluation, budget recommendation, and administration of day, extended day, weekend and summer offerings.

The Dean of Science and Engineering facilitates and promotes student learning within each of the departments and programs through sound administrative practices and the creation of an equitable and inclusive environment that promotes academic rigor, fosters instructional innovation, and provides comprehensive support services to students.

Assignment Responsibilities
Typical duties may include, but are not limited to:

LEADERSHIP / COORDINATION
  • Coordinating the use of instructional facilities and evaluating off-campus facilities in support of the Area programs.
  • Providing leadership and direction in the coordination of scheduling, lab oversight, and ordering equipment each semester.
  • Supporting faculty and staff in seeking external funding to strengthen Area programs.
  • Providing leadership for the continuous development of specialized Area programming such as the Science Success Center.
  • Fostering a culture of completion which encourages degrees, certificates, job preparation and transfer.

COLLABORATION / TEAM BUILDING
  • Coordinating with science division laboratory supervisor and safety officer to ensure that hazmat, state, and federal safety and compliance requirements are maintained.
  • Facilitating articulation of Area programs with other institutions.
  • Serving as a liaison between Area departments and multiple internal and external agencies.
  • Facilitating communication between the Area and the college at large and coordinate Area programming and services across the college such as Disabled Students Programs and Services (DSPS), Counseling, Learning Communities, MESA, etc. to address the needs of students.
  • Working cooperatively with the administrative team in support of college goals and serve on teams, committees and work groups as appropriate.

PROJECT DOCUMENTATION / DELIVERABLES
  • Providing facilitation and guidance in the establishment and evaluation/assessment of student learning outcomes to determine the effectiveness of student learning in this area.
  • Auditing Area programs to ensure compliance with the requirements of both the State Chancellor’s Office and accreditation requirements concerning curriculum, faculty, and students.
  • Evaluating and assessing the use of instructional technologies.
  • Preparing proposals, requests and reports relating to schedules, staffing, budgets, and textbooks.
  • Developing and administering the Area budget and external grants.
  • Working with department chairs to develop class schedules, unit plans, and program plans.

TRAINING / STAFF DEVELOPMENT AND SUPERVISION
  • Providing support to faculty to promote student success of Area curriculum and programs.
  • Overseeing staff and faculty recruitment, selection, evaluation and development.
  • Enforcing guidelines pertaining to student recruitment and retention.
  • Coordinating and directing the supervision and evaluation of all classified staff in the Science and Engineering program as well as all evening classes and staff.

  • Performing other duties as assigned.

The administrative assignment may include day, evening, weekend, and/or off-campus work and/or hours.

Minimum Qualifications

1. Have a master’s degree* from an accredited institution completed by January 1, 2022.

2. Have one year of formal training, internship, or leadership experience reasonably related to the administrator’s administrative assignment

3. Have an equity-minded focus, responsiveness, and sensitivity to and understanding of the diverse academic, socioeconomic, cultural, disability, gender identity, sexual orientation, and ethnic backgrounds of community college students, including those with physical or learning disabilities as it relates to differences in learning styles; and successfully foster and support an inclusive educational and employment environment.

  • NOTES:
  • Applicant must meet the minimum qualifications of a faculty discipline at the college.
  • To review the minimum qualifications for faculty disciplines, refer to Minimum Qualifications for Faculty and Administrators’ in California Community Colleges which can be found on our website under CCCCO Handbook.
